  • The pH of honey ranges from 3.4 to 6.1, making it acidic in nature. 
  • Honey has an average pH of 3.9, and we know that anything below 7 is acidic, 7 is neutral, and anything above 7 is basic on the pH scale. 
  • Honey, on the other hand, becomes alkaline when consumed.
